The cheapest way to get from Stralsund to Leipzig is to rideshare which costs €19 - €25 and takes 4h 45m.
The fastest way to get from Stralsund to Leipzig is to train which takes 3h 58m and costs €70 - €200.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Stralsund Hauptbahnhof and arriving at Leipzig Hbf. Services depart every four h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3h 58m.
The distance between Stralsund and Leipzig is 398 km. The road distance is 422.6 km.
The best way to get from Stralsund to Leipzig without a car is to train which takes 3h 58m and costs €70 - €200.
The train from Stralsund Hauptbahnhof to Leipzig Hbf takes 3h 58m including transfers and departs every four hours.
Stralsund to Leipzig train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from Stralsund Hauptbahnhof station.
Stralsund to Leipzig train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), arrive at Leipzig Hbf station.
